NORTH WATERFORD – The Rev. George Frobig invites area children ages 4 through grade six to attend Vacation Bible School from 9:30 a.m. to noon Wednesday, Thursday and Friday, Aug. 11 through 13, at the North Waterford Congregational Church UCC, Five Kezars Road.
This year’s Vacation Bible School is being hosted by Oxford County United Parish and the Waterford Congregational Church UCC. For more information, contact Frobig at 693-6461 or the Rev. Anita White at 583-6381.
Frobig reminds church members and friends to attend regular 10 a.m. Sunday worship services during August at the Stoneham Congregational Church UCC on Route 5.
Frobig also notes that Saturday, July 31, will be the last day for the Stoneham Thrift Shop and Bake Sale. The thrift shop will be open from 10 a.m. to 2 p.m.
A public supper will be held from 5 to 6:30 p.m. Tuesday, Aug. 3, at the church. Tickets are $6 for adults and $3 for children under 12. The menu will include baked beans, American chop suey, casseroles, salads, brown bread, rolls, beverages and homemade pies for dessert.
Stoneham church’s annual turkey supper will be held from 5 to 6:30 p.m. Thursday, Aug. 12. The menu includes roast turkey and all the fixings, corn on the cob, rolls, beverages and homemade desserts. Tickets are $7 for adults and $3.50 for children under 12.
